Web20 jan. 2024 · Here's how I typically approach setting up lifecycle stage transitions. There are 3 major mechanisms for progressing leads throughout the lifecycle. Subscriber to MQL stage: use engagement and scoring (check out this post on MQL models) SQL stage: use lead status. Opportunity stage: use the sales pipeline.

WebThe property 'Stage B completed' is not checked, thus the deal can't move to stage C yet. Once moved to stage B, a deal-based workflow sets the property 'Stage B completed' to checked. The deal can now move to stage C. So you see that you'll need quite a few properties, workflows, and permissions for this. WebGet Alerts.
